HIGHLIGHTS: Niger 1-1 Ghana – 2025 Africa Cup of Nations qualifiers

Published on: 09 September 2024

Niger put up a resilient performance on Monday evening to hold the Black Stars of Ghana to a 1-1 draw in the qualifiers for the 2025 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ON) tournament.

The game played in Morocco is the second game for the two national teams in Group F.

With the stage at the Stade Municipal de Berkane, Alidu Seidu put the four-time African champions ahead in the 44th minute to end the first half 1-0.

However, after recess and with 10 minutes to go, Oumar Sako levelled the score for the Mena after a scramble in the Black Stars box. Niger, following their equaliser, held on to ensure the game ended 1-1.

The results leave Black Stars at the 3rd spot in Group F with just a point after two games played.

Ghana will now search for their first win when they come up against Sudan in a doubleheader in October in the Matchday three and four games.
